About Sayari Earth
Sayari Earth is a technology- and impact-driven nature-based carbon removals project developer. We partner with landowners and communities to restore land, improve farm resilience, and support sustainable livelihoods through practical land management and conservation activities.
About the Role
Sayari Earth is seeking a highly organized and detail-oriented Project Accountant to support the financial management of our growing portfolio of projects.
As a project developer, we manage multiple concurrent projects funded by investors, each with its own budget, funding allocation, and reporting requirements. The ability to accurately process, track, and report on funds across this multi-project, multi-investor structure is central to this role, and solid, hands-on experience in this type of environment is essential.
The Project Accountant will ensure accurate financial administration, effective budget management, strong financial controls, and reliable financial reporting across the project portfolio. You will work closely with Project Managers, Operations, Procurement, and Finance to ensure project and investor funds are accurately allocated, tracked, reconciled, and reported throughout the project lifecycle.
This role plays a critical part in ensuring that funding allocated to investors' projects, stakeholders, contractors, suppliers, and implementation partners is properly managed, monitored, and accounted for.

Key Responsibilities
Multi-Project & Investor Fund Management
- Maintain accurate financial records across multiple concurrent projects, each with distinct investors and funding sources.
- Track investor- and stakeholder-specific budgets and funding allocations, ensuring accurate reporting on expenditure and remaining available funds per project and per funder.
- Ensure all financial transactions are correctly coded and allocated to the appropriate project, cost centre, stakeholder, or funding source.
- Prepare investor-specific financial reports in line with funding agreements and reporting requirements.
Project Financial Management
- Monitor project budgets and expenditure against approved funding allocations.
- Prepare regular project financial reports, forecasts, and budget variance analyses.
- Assist Project Managers with budget planning and financial decision-making.
- Ensure project expenditure aligns with approved budgets and funding agreements.
Financial Administration
- Process supplier invoices, project-related payments, expense claims, and reimbursements in accordance with company policies.
- Manage accounts payable and support accounts receivable processes where applicable.
- Perform monthly reconciliations of project accounts and balance sheet items.
- Maintain audit-ready financial records and supporting documentation throughout the project lifecycle.
- Assist with supplier reconciliations and resolve outstanding supplier queries.
Procurement & Financial Controls
- Support the purchasing process by ensuring procurement complies with company policies and approved project budgets.
- Verify purchase requests against available project and investor funding before processing.
- Monitor purchase orders and supplier payments to ensure financial accuracy and budget compliance.
- Strengthen internal financial controls and identify opportunities to improve financial processes.
Reporting & Compliance
- Assist in preparing monthly financial reports for projects and operational activities.
- Support annual budgeting, forecasting, and financial planning processes.
- Assist with internal and external audits by maintaining complete audit trails and supporting documentation.
- Ensure compliance with company policies, investor and funding agreement requirements, accounting standards, and statutory regulations.
- Contribute to continuous improvement of financial systems and reporting processes.
Project Support
- Work closely with Project Managers to monitor project financial performance.
- Assist with project cash flow monitoring and expenditure forecasting.
- Identify financial risks, budget overruns, or allocation discrepancies early and recommend corrective actions.
- Support financial reporting requirements for carbon projects and stakeholder reporting where applicable.
Qualifications
Required
- Bachelor's Degree or Diploma in Accounting, Finance, or a related field.
- Minimum 4 years' solid experience in project accounting, management accounting, or financial administration.
- Demonstrable experience managing finances across multiple concurrent projects with multiple funders or investors (e.g. fund accounting, donor/grant accounting, or investor-allocated project budgets).
- Strong understanding of budgeting, reconciliations, cost allocation, financial reporting, and financial controls.
- Proficiency in accounting software and Microsoft Excel (including working with complex, multi-dimensional budget data).
- High attention to detail and strong organizational skills.
Preferred
- Experience in project-based organizations with a strong grasp of project accounting principles.
- Experience preparing financial reports for external investors, funders, or donors.
- Experience with Xero or similar cloud-based accounting software.
